There's no place like home for Carl Hayden Community, who bounced back after a loss on the road last Tuesday. They put the hurt on the Camelback Spartans with a sharp 15-0 win on Thursday. While the Falcons didn't have the best season last year (they finished 5-12), it's starting to look like those struggles are a thing of the past.

Eric Mendez made a splash while hitting and pitching. He didn't allow a single earned run while striking out six over four innings pitched. The dominant performance gave him a new career-high in strikeouts. He was also big at the plate, scoring four runs and stealing a base while going 3-for-4. He also put up a double, which was his first of the season.
In other batting news, Cristian Rosas was incredible, scoring three runs and stealing a base while going 3-for-4. What's more, he posted two doubles, the most he's had since back in March of 2024. Another player making a difference was Irvin Tacho, who scored two runs and stole a base while getting on base in three of his four plate appearances.
Carl Hayden Community always had someone on base and finished the game having posted an OBP of .613. That's the best OBP they've posted all season.
Carl Hayden Community's victory bumped their record up to 4-1. As for Camelback, they are on a 13-game losing streak (dating back to last season) that has dropped them down to 0-6.
Carl Hayden Community will get to enjoy the win for a while: their next game is against McClintock at 4:00 p.m. on March 17th. Carl Hayden Community's pitching crew has only allowed 3.4 runs per game this season, so McClintock's hitters will have their work cut out for them. Camelback also won't see the field for a while: their next match is against Dobson at 3:45 p.m. on March 17th. Camelback has given up an average of 13.7 runs per game this season, so hopefully the team got some pitching drills in this week.
